Important differences between coleslaw and soursop
- Coleslaw has more vitamin K and monounsaturated fat; however, soursop has more copper, vitamin C, and fiber.
- Coleslaw's daily need coverage for vitamin K is 59% more.
- Coleslaw has 31 times more saturated fat than soursop. Coleslaw has 1.599g of saturated fat, while soursop has 0.051g.
The food varieties used in the comparison are Fast foods, coleslaw and Soursop, raw.
